Subject: Heads up on bulk edits in the Cobbleton admin table

Hey! Quick warning before your first shift: the bulk-edit feature in the Cobbleton admin table has no undo. If a customer reports a botched bulk edit, don't try to reverse it by hand — there's a restore script that replays from the change log, and it's much safer. You'll use it more than you'd expect. Step-by-step instructions for running the restore live on the internal page below.

operations page: https://jira.qorvelsys.internal/display/browse/pages/projects/5af6

Subject: ExamGate queue cut-over complete

Hi Priya,

The ExamGate proctoring queue moved to the new broker cluster at 06:00 as planned. Backlog drained within eleven minutes and no sessions were dropped. The legacy consumers are stopped but not yet decommissioned, pending your sign-off. For the record, the new cluster is running with the following configuration.

service settings:
[pelius]
port = 7000
region = north-2
host = pelius.tolvaqhq.internal
team = casax
timeout_ms = 2000
retries = 1

The Hollowpine firmware channel pushes signed images to field devices in staged rings; never promote a build to the broad ring until the canary ring reports a clean boot rate for 24 hours. Promotions are issued through the internal channel-control service, and every request is logged for audit. New team members must use the shared promotion credential rather than personal tokens. That credential appears directly below.

API key for yagag-fawif: zpat4_Gful

Memo to the dispatch desk

Quick one: the Q3 stock-count ledger for the Dunmere depot is done and sitting in the grey folder on my desk. Finance wants the signed original, not a scan, by Wednesday. A rider from Copperline Couriers will swing by tomorrow to collect it. The hand-over instruction for the rider is set out below.

handover note for yagep-tagef: the fenok sorwyn courier leaves the fraok sileth sorax ledger at gate 2873 under passcode 476683